The Philosophy: Open Core, Not Open Lite

Community Edition follows an open-core model, providing open, self-hosted access to the core operational backbone of PaygOps. The goal is not to offer a “lite” version, but to make strong operational foundations available to more organisations, regardless of size or funding stage.

In practice, this means organisations can:

  • Run real operations end-to-end

  • Self hosting: Own and control their data

  • Adapt workflows to local realities

  • Build on a platform that reflects sector best practices

Based on current usage patterns, more than 80% of day-to-day PaygOps feature usage is covered by Community Edition, making it fully viable for many distributors and service providers.

Community Edition is designed to be self-sufficient, not dependent on upgrades to be usable.


A New Perspective: Why Strong Systems Matter for Growth and Investment

Beyond daily operations, there’s another reason why Community Edition matters,  particularly for smaller or growing organisations. As companies scale, access to capital often becomes a critical bottleneck. Yet many promising distributors struggle to attract investment, not because of weak market potential, but because of operational risk.

From an external perspective:

❗️ Spreadsheet-based systems are hard to audit

❗️ Bespoke in-house tools are difficult to assess

❗️ Inconsistent data structures increase due diligence costs

❗️ Limited visibility into operations reduces investor confidence


By contrast, operating on a standardised, well-documented platform signals a different level of readiness. Community Edition helps organisations:

✅ Move away from fragmented tools and spreadsheets

✅ Adopt consistent data models and operational processes

✅ Generate structured, traceable operational data

✅ Demonstrate the ability to absorb and manage growth


Community Edition offers more than a cost-saving measure or lowering barriers to entry; it helps organisations put strong foundations in place early, becoming a shared infrastructure that lowers friction for future scaling and investment.


What PaygOps Community Edition Includes

Community Edition covers the core building blocks needed to manage PAYGO, asset-finance and lending operations, including:

Lead and client management, including custom Offers and KYC Forms

Cash (lump sum), Credit, Subscription, Usage and Offtaking Contracts

Payments tracking, reconciliation, and adjustments

Inventory and Asset Management

Organisational hierarchies, Configuration tools and API Access

Together, these features support end-to-end operations and provide a consistent data model that can grow with the organisation.


What’s Reserved for commercial edition

While Community Edition is self-sufficient, certain capabilities remain part of our commercial  plans, including:

  • Advanced Automations and Workflows (including User Journey Editor)

  • Mobile Field Applications and Custom App Designer

  • Advanced Analytics and Dashboards

  • Advanced PAYGO device integrations

  • Advanced Security features (SSO, audit logs)

  • Managed Cloud Hosting and dedicated Support

These features are designed for organisations operating at a larger scale or with more complex technical and operational requirements.

Sustaining an Open, Production-Ready Platform

PaygOps Community Edition’s long-term value depends on ongoing maintenance work that is often invisible but essential: keeping the platform secure, reliable, and well-documented. To support this, we are introducing a Sponsorship Programme.

This sponsorship offers a structured way for adopters and ecosystem enablers to help fund long-term maintenance, while benefiting from some advantages. Sponsors contribute to align development priorities with real operational needs. In this context, sponsorship can also be seen as a way for organisations to invest back into shared infrastructure they depend on, reducing long-term risk by gaining greater visibility into the roadmap, clearer communication, and confidence that the platform remains stable and sustainable and actively stewarded over time.
